I cannot get this working and the online documentation doesn't help because it assumes I need to create a certificate but I already have one. I'm not sure which steps to skip and which still apply.
I am trying to set up a 3CX server using an existing wildcard cert so I have the .pfx file and when I upload that during the install it gives me no errors and there are two SSL_Certificate files (crt & key) in the correct folder and they appear in the nginx conf file.
But it only generates a config file for port 5000 - not 5001. I can connect to the server using http://ip.add:5000 but not https://ip.add:5001
Do I have to manually add the config settings for 443/5001 or should the wizard do it? (I figure the Wizard should do it if everything is correct ...)
If I check the nginx logs I only see these errors relating to the certificate but I haven't been able to resolve them via much googling and my limited understanding of using SSL Certs:
"ssl_stapling" ignored, issuer certificate not found
andhost not in resolver "ssl_ciphers" in /etc/nginx/sites-enabled/3cxpbx:28
As far as I can tell, nginx is using letsencrypt as the resolver. The certificate is issued by GoDaddy.
